What is the IELTS?
The IELTS is jointly managed by the British Council, IDP: IELTS Australia, and Cambridge Assessment English. It is designed to examine the language efficiency of non-native English speakers who wish to study, work, or live in English-speaking countries. The test is available in two formats: Academic and General Training.
Academic IELTS: This format appropriates for people who want to study at an undergraduate or postgraduate level or sign up with a professional company in an English-speaking country.General Training IELTS: This format is designed for people who are preparing to migrate to an English-speaking nation or who are looking to train or study at a below-degree level.The IELTS Test Structure
The IELTS test is divided into 4 areas, each created to assess various elements of language efficiency:
Listening (30 minutes): Candidates listen to 4 tape-recorded texts and answer concerns based on what they hear. The texts vary from a discussion in between 2 people to a monologue on an academic subject.Checking out (60 minutes): The Academic variation includes three long texts of increasing difficulty, while the General Training variation consists of texts from books, magazines, newspapers, and company handbooks.Composing (60 minutes): The Academic variation requires candidates to write a 150-word report describing a chart, table, or diagram, followed by a 250-word essay. The General Training version consists of a letter and a 250-word essay.Speaking (11-14 minutes): This area is an in person interview with an inspector. The IELTS is acknowledged by over 10,000 organizations worldwide, including universities, companies, professional bodies, and migration authorities. A great IELTS score can open doors to:
University Admissions: Many universities need a minimum IELTS score for admission to their programs.Employment Opportunities: Employers in English-speaking countries typically need a particular level of English proficiency, which the IELTS can demonstrate.Migration: Many countries, such as Canada, Australia, and the UK, use IELTS ratings as part of their immigration requirements.The Risks of Buying an IELTS Certificate

Q: How long is the IELTS test legitimate?
A: The IELTS test stands for 2 years. Nevertheless, some organizations might accept scores that are older, depending upon their particular requirements.

Q: What is the IELTS band score?
A: The IELTS band score ranges from 0 to 9, with 9 being the highest. Each area of the test (Listening, Reading, Writing, and Speaking) is scored individually, and the overall band score is the average of the four section ratings.
